Full job description

Great company. Great people. Great opportunities.

The Driver CDL A responsibilities include cleaning and stocking/replenishing portable toilets, holding tanks, fresh water systems, hand wash stations and restroom-shower trailers as needed. Responsible for completing daily routes, while maintaining professional customer contact and open lines of communication with Dispatcher. May work independently with little or no supervision.

What you’ll do:

  • Drive/transport equipment directly to customer locations on time and in a safe and courteous manner 100% of the time

  • Repair portable restroom units onsite as necessary

  • Provide onsite moves of equipment, and pick-up/delivery as requested

  • Perform pre-trip and post-trip inspections on vehicles, maintain truck logs

  • Load and unload units

  • Fuel vehicles and other equipment as necessary

  • Frequent customer interaction, including recommendations for any additional services and supplies needed

  • Excellent housekeeping of assigned vehicles and facility

  • Follow all safety guidelines and procedures

Requirements:

  • High School Diploma or GED

  • Minimum of 2 years DOT regulated Commercial Driving Experience

  • A valid Class A CDL driver's license and safe driving record

  • Must have Tanker Endorsement

  • Diligent attention to safety

  • Ability to use technology to accurately keep a “Record of Service” & “HOS” for DOT Compliance

  • Ability to mount and dismount trucks multiple times daily

  • Ability to frequently lift items up to 45 lbs

  • Ability to drive day or night; some weekend work may be required as business conditions dictate

  • Superior customer service, teamwork and verbal/written communication skills

  • Basic knowledge of the construction industry and safe driving procedures

  • Work effectively in all weather conditions and customer work environments
